What is the critical window to stop mold growth after a leak?

The established window for microbial growth initiation is 48 to 72 hours after materials become wet. In 2026, insurance carriers and liability standards have shifted, placing the onus on the property owner to initiate documented mitigation within this timeframe to prevent a 'preventable loss' denial. Delaying structural drying beyond 72 hours typically voids coverage for any subsequent microbial remediation, as it is no longer considered a sudden and accidental loss.

What's the difference between a 'clean' and 'grey' water claim, and how do smart sensors help?

Category 1 ('clean' water) originates from a sanitary source like a supply line. Category 2 ('grey' water) contains significant contamination from mechanical failures (e.g., dishwasher, washing machine) requiring antimicrobial treatment. Category 3 ('black' water) is grossly contaminated. Most Burlingame claims are Category 2. Why does 'dry to the touch' not mean my Downtown Burlingame walls are dry?

Because drying is governed by psychrometrics, not surface feel. 'Dry to the touch' only indicates surface moisture has evaporated. The S500 standard requires drying to the equilibrium moisture content of the surrounding materials, which for Burlingame's climate is approximately 40 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F. Interior vapor pressure continues to drive moisture from wall cavities and subfloors long after surfaces appear dry, creating a hidden environment for microbial growth. Proper verification requires a thermo-hygrometer and deep-probe moisture meters.
